Dáil Éireann Debate, Thursday - 28 February 2019

Thursday, 28 February 2019

Questions (105)

Eoin Ó Broin

Question:

105. Deputy Eoin Ó Broin asked the Minister for Justice and Equality if his attention has been drawn to the fact that the Garda vetting section is now taking up to four months to approve applications from local authorities for the vetting of tenants prior to applicants moving into new council properties; if additional resources will be provided to the vetting section to ensure speedy processing of all vetting applications; his views on the fact that these delays are extending the period some households remain in emergency accommodation; and if he will make a statement on the matter. [10115/19]

View answer

Written answers

I have requested a report from the Garda authorities on the matter raised by the Deputy and I will be in contact with the Deputy directly when the report is to hand.
